The officer stepped off 20 paces from E to G. If his pace is 2 1/2 feet long. How wide was the river?

Answer:

The wide of river is [tex]50\ ft[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

In this problem we know that

Triangles DEG and DEF are congruent by ASA (Angle-Side-Angle) Congruence

therefore

EG=EF

[tex]EG=20*(2\frac{1}{2})=20*\frac{5}{2}=50\ ft[/tex]
